The Kenya Export Promotion and Branding Agency (Keproba) has launched its 2023-27 Strategic Plan in a bid to increase exports by 10 per cent annually.
The Strategic Plan is in line with the guidelines for preparation of fifth generation strategic plans issued by the National Treasury’s State Department for Economic Planning.
Kenya witnessed a significant increase in its export performance with total exports surpassing the Kshs 1 trillion mark in 2023 (from Sh873.1 in 2022 to Sh1.064 trillion in 2023), Keproba said.
The trade deficit on the other hand narrowed from Sh1,617.6 billion in 2022 to Sh1,604.04 billion in 2023.
